What's new on alternative driving concepts
Where are new technologies headed? Will electric motors soon replace diesel or will entirely different energy sources come into play? At Dachser, logistics specialists from different divisions investigate alternative driving technologies and their practical application in the logistics network.

The first European populations were capable of adapting
The first European populations were capable of adapting to climate change and new habitats 1.4 million years ago. This has been reported in an article published in the prestigious journal Quaternary Science Reviews.

Steady human occupation in Atapuerca
Two Stone tools on quartzite from Gran Dolina might proof that human occupation was steady in Atapuerca along 1.4 million years.
